Car
If you are driving, start from Puno city center. Head southwest on Av. Ellsworth towards Av. Lima. Continue onto Av. La Torre and then take the exit toward Av. José de la Riva Agüero. Follow the signs to Pichurata Jankolaka. The coordinates for navigation are approximately -15.894001, -69.987517. The journey should take about 30-40 minutes depending on traffic. Ensure your vehicle has enough fuel, as there are limited gas stations in the area.
Public Transportation
To reach Pichurata Jankolaka via public transport, start at the Puno bus terminal. Look for buses or shared taxis (colectivos) heading towards the outskirts of Puno or specifically to the area near Pichurata Jankolaka. The fare for a colectivo is usually around 3-5 PEN (Peruvian Soles). Once you arrive at the closest drop-off point, you may need to walk a short distance to reach the exact location. Be sure to confirm with the driver that they are heading to Pichurata Jankolaka before boarding.
